Experimental Study On The Mechanical Behavior Of The Buried Pipe Network Under Uneven Settlement

Buried pipelines can save ground space,beautify the city and transport long distance conveniently,thus they are widely used in oil or gas transportation and municipal engineering.The safe and reliable operation is the main factor of national economic development.At present,pipeline damage due to earthquake will endanger people’s daily life.So,it is important to study the mechanical properties of buried pipeline.A test model of small buried infusion pipe network was designed,which was suitable for indoor experiment.Also the uneven settlement was simulated by loading equipment-MTS.Then,effects on mechanical response of buried pipe network were investigated,such as branch position of pipe network,internal pressure of pipe,loading frequency,and so on.By analyzing the experimental results of stain,deformation and displacement of pipe for these working conditions,some conclusions are obtained.When the pipe passes through the settlement area,the maximum stain of pipe is at the center of this area which is the most dangerous position.The strain of main pipe at branch position is larger,which is less than the maximum strain at the center of settlement zone only.Branch position is more dangerous too.The maximum strain of branch pipe is located near the downstream junction.For the general infusion pipe network,the stability of pipe network is proportional to its internal pressure,the greater the pressure inside the pipe network,the more stable the pipe network.Under the cyclic loading,pipe damage occurs during the soil moving up.The bigger the loading frequency is,the earlier the damage does happen,which is earlier than the site settlement induced by unidirectional loading.In the actual engineering,branch position of the pipe network should be set in the downstream fixed area as possible,and proper fluid pressure should be selected.Pipe at the branch position and the junction of two areas and the center of the settlement area should be strengthened for earthquake resistance,which increases the seismic performance of pipe network.
